Birribee achieves NRSCH Tier 1

Birribee secured registration under the National Regulatory Scheme for Community Housing (NRSCH) in February 2020. Then categorised as a Tier 2 provider, it focused on providing quality tenancy and asset management services. With now over 500 properties under management, a pipeline of more properties coming and additional housing products such as Transitional housing.

Birribee has been re-categorised by NSW Registrar of Community Housing as being a Tier 1 Community Housing Provider.

Birribee now joins ACHL as the only Aboriginal Tier 1 providers on NRSCH – Victoria does not participate in NRSCH. In total there are nationally 55 Aboriginal Community Housing Providers registered with NRSCH and this achievement by Birribee shows that it is invested into growing a sustainable service that will be there to walk alongside and support communities for many years to come.

To celebrate this achievement Birribee was joined by Housing and Homelessness Minister Rose Jackson, Clare McHugh CEO of NSWALC, Famey Williams CEO of NSW Aboriginal Housing Office, tenants, staff, board, and partner agencies.
